They'd rather go to Mars than another fraternity party. The chair of SEDS-USA is Iowa State computer engineering major Rick Hanton. He'll tell us what the organization does, and how other students can join them. Emily Lakdawalla wants your old publications about planetary exploration missions! Bill Nye salutes the last launch of Endeavour and the Shuttle LIFE project. Bruce Betts tells Mat Kaplan what he'll be doing at Endeavour's launch, just before we present a new What's Up? space trivia contest.
